Meeting of Project Monitoring Committee under Indian Debt Agreement

The first meeting of the High-Level Project Monitoring Committee has been held under the Indian Debt Agreement.

During the meeting, the representatives of the two countries discussed the progress of various projects under the loan agreement. In the virtual meeting, various development projects of the two countries were discussed.

In a statement, the Indian High Commission said Bangladesh has so far signed agreements worth 126 million with project implementing agencies, which is 16 percent of the total loan agreement. However, 83 percent of the project is at the planning and tender stage. Out of 46 projects under three loan agreements between the two countries, 14 have been completed, eight are ongoing, 15 are in the tender stage and 14 are in the planning stage.

Of India's ৭ 7,082 million pledge, 500 million has been approved for defense equipment.
